Systems, Inc. in an amount not to <br />exceed $30,000, subject to non-substantive changes approved by the <br />Executive Director and Authority General Counsel. <br />DISCUSSION <br />The Housing Authority currently uses specialized software in the <br />administration of the Housing Choice Voucher program. This software is <br />critical to the operation of the Authority and its obligation to <br />electronically transfer data to the U. S. Department of Housing and <br />Urban Development (HUD). The Authority approved an agreement in <br />September 2002 with Yardi Systems, Inc. for its Housing Choice Voucher <br />program management software. This system tracks all program information <br />for applicants, tenants, and owners, schedules and maintains records on <br />all Housing Quality Standards inspections, performs income and payment <br />calculations, and creates and transmits HUD-required reports.
